AU07 CWP is a 2007 Perodua Kenari in Gold with a 989c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70%.
Across all 2007 Perodua Kenari models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.2% with a typical mileage of 29,070 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Perodua Kenari f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 1,306 recorded failures. If you're considering buying AU07 CWP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Perodua Kenari typically stays on UK roads for around 26 years. At 19 years old, this Perodua Kenari is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
